Real Madrid won their seventh LaLiga title on this day 64 years ago. The team mathematically clinched the title on 12 March 1961, with five games left to play in the campaign. The madridistas beat Mallorca (3-0) thanks to a brace from Del Sol and a Canario goal.

That season ended with Real Madrid finishing comfortably in first place with 52 points. They were followed by Atlético de Madrid with 40 points. The top scorer that year was Puskas, who scored 27 goals, and goalkeeper Vicente won the Zamora Trophy. The Madrid team was coached by Miguel Muñozwho won the first of five consecutive league titles. They also won the Intercontinental Cup at the start of that campaign.
